问答详情
源自:8-10 Java 中的 static 使用之静态初始化块

例题中的问题

例题中为什么还要新创建一个hello2的对象?

有什么作用?

提问者:扣脚焦太狼 2019-10-21 21:25

个回答

  • Shallway12138
    2019-10-22 13:00:32

    通过hello2的创建与hello1创建的输出对比,从而说明静态初始化代码块只执行一次啊,而且是在类加载的时候执行,与类对象的创建过程无关。